About the Book

Paranormal gets a Stephen King makeover: An oracle in a small-town Florida uses her troubling gift to stop a murderer before he comes for her. Aria Morse is an Oracle, blessed or cursed with the gift of prophecy. Ask her anything, and the truth spills out immediately. But Aria s answers sound like nonsense, even to herself . . . just as they did to those at Delphi 2,500 years ago. To cope, Aria has perfected the art of hiding in plain sight until Jade Price, the closest person she has to a friend, disappears. All of a sudden, everyone around her has questions. The nonsense Aria spouts becomes a matter of life and death. Aria may be the only one who can find out what happened to Jade. But the closer she gets to the truth, the closer she comes to being the next target of someone else who hides in plain sight. Someone with a very dark plan."

About the Author :
Kimberly Pauley is the award-winning author of "Sucks to Be Me," which was honored on the YALSA Quick Picks for Reluctant Readers list. Born in California, she has lived everywhere from Florida to Chicago and has now gone international to live in London with her husband and son. She is also the founder of YA Books Central, one of the first and largest teen book websites in the world. Visit her online at www.kimberlypauley.com
